Description

The user profile contains entries which may be requested to hide in institutions which restrictive data protection policies.

The best could be to add new capabilities in the role definitions

Proposed name and title

11) View course list/Courses
moodle/user:viewcourselist
moodle/course:viewcourselist

The attached screenshot illustrates the part, which should be hidden, when the capability is not set (No. 11)

This proposition is a result from the Moodle-Privacy workshop at the 4th International Moodle Conference in Graz/Austria.
The focus of the workshop was to enable Moodle users with restrictive data protection/data privacy policies to configure Moodle according to their needs.
The relevant privacy issues should have a basis in the Moodle role definitions. Some of them are implemented up from Moodle 1.7. To meet special needs concerning the access to log and personal data should be implemented:

  • just a few additional role definitions / capabilities (site level) and
  • options in the user profile page (user level):

A detailed description of the results is described in the following document and could help the understanding of the whole problem:

Petr Škoda (skodak) added a comment -

should be fixed now, the my courses might be hidden by $CFG->hiddenuserfields
